As a public power distribution operator on low voltage (023/0.4 kV), medium voltage (6 and 20 kV), and high voltage (110 kV) in the territory of Galati County, SDEE Galati serves approximately 240,000 consumers (captive and eligible, domestic and non-domestic For this purpose, in the field of medium voltage underground distribution lines, SDEE Galati manages and operates a volume of approx. 500 km UDL/6kV circuit and approximately 630 km UDL/20 kV circuit. The current paper will present the main features of an innovating technological process called SPR (Sustained Pressure Rejuvenation), designed for on-site refurbishing of underground power cable insulation medium and high voltage. The process offers a viable alternative that has proven, over the 25 years of application initially on the American content and now on the worldwide, substantially more cost effective than replacing cables. The paper does not propose detailed presentation of the technological process, but to inform the family of energetics NPS about the existence and the benefits of applying this new technological process to the old cable medium and high voltage.
